A schematic diagram is a graphical representation of a system or process that uses standardized symbols and notations to convey information about its components and their interconnections. Schematic diagrams are commonly used in engineering, electronics, and other technical fields to illustrate the design, operation, and maintenance of systems and devices.

Schematic diagrams typically consist of lines and symbols that represent various components such as resistors, capacitors, transistors, and other electrical or mechanical elements. The lines indicate how these components are connected and how signals or energy flows through the system. Arrows or other indicators may also be used to indicate the direction of flow or the function of a particular component.
